前端由 ServiceWorker 返回的图片为什么还需要几秒钟加载时间?

2022-05-19 18:23:30 +08:00
 LeeReamond

个人博客上启用了 serviceworker ,希望可以挡一部分图片的 cdn 流量。对 sw 也不是很熟悉,只是大概理解这是个生命周期在网页之外的程序,照网上找的脚本改了改,让 sw 可以拦截图片请求并从本地缓存数据里返回。

但是今天打开网页追踪了一下,发现 sw 提供的图片还是加载时间很长,像截图所示的,提示内存缓存提供的图片,加载时间是 0 毫秒,而 sw 提供的图片,加载时间是 1 秒以上。

感觉很疑惑,正常不是从本地拉取数据么,为什么会需要一秒多钟呢?

398 次点击
所在节点    问与答
2 条回复
Danswerme
2022-05-19 19:41:11 +08:00
Danswerme
2022-05-19 19:42:06 +08:00

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/853981

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X